Cirtronics, a leading electronics contract manufacturer specializing in complex robotics systems, will sponsor and lead a featured panel discussion at the 2026 Robotics Summit & Expo on May 27 and 28 at the Thomas M. Menino Convention & Exhibition Center in Boston.
As physical AI and intelligent robotics move rapidly toward real-world deployment, the industry faces a growing challenge: scaling innovation into manufacturable, deployable systems, noted Cirtronics. The company is bringing that conversation to the forefront through a panel focused on robotics commercialization, manufacturing scale, supply chain readiness, and operational execution.
Learn the keys to commercializing robots
On the first day of the show, at 11:30 a.m. ET, catch the panel on “Robotics Commercialization: Beyond the Breakthrough,” in Room 253 ABC. The discussion will explore the operational realities that robotics companies face when transitioning from prototype to production, including:
- Scaling from prototype to production
- Supply chain and manufacturing readiness
- Physical AI and accelerated robotics development
- Regulatory and deployment challenges
- Building end-user trust and adoption
The panel will be moderated by Jennifer Apicella, executive director of the Pittsburgh Robotics Network and includes Dave Petrosky, CEO of RedZone Robotics; Dr. David Galati, chief technology officer of Titan Robotics; and Dr. John G. Blitch, president of Blitz Solutions LLC.
“The robotics industry has no shortage of innovation. The challenge today is operationalizing that innovation at scale,” said Pat Moody, president and CEO of Cirtronics. “This panel brings together leaders who understand what it takes to transition robotics from promising technology into dependable, manufacturable systems.”
What to expect at the Cirtronics booth
Cirtronics invites attendees to visit Booth 513 to discuss robotics manufacturing, commercialization strategy, supply chain resilience, and scalable U.S.-based production support for complex electromechanical systems.
Located in the Greater Boston area, Cirtronics supports robotics, defense, medical, industrial, and security companies through manufacturing readiness, strategic sourcing, full-scale production, testing, and fulfillment services. An ISO 9001 and ISO 13485-certified, FDA-registered, and ITAR-registered business, Cirtronics provides manufacturing solutions that help innovative companies scale successfully.

Registration is now open for the Robotics Summit & Expo, the world’s leading technical event for commercial robotics developers. The summit is produced by The Robot Report and WTWH Media.
The show will have more than 50 sessions in tracks on AI, design and development, enabling technologies, healthcare, and logistics. The Engineering Theater on the show floor will also feature presentations by industry experts.
More than 70 speakers are confirmed from companies such as Fictiv, Harmonic Drive, maxon, PickNik Robotics, RealSense, Robust AI, Tesla, Toyota Research Institute, and more.
The Robotics Summit will also feature a number of networking opportunities. They include a Mix & Mingle Networking Reception after the first day of the show and the ticketed RBR50 Awards Dinner.
The Robotics Summit & Expo is co-located with DeviceTalks Boston, which focuses on medical devices.
